本文目录导读:
图片来源于网络,如有侵权联系删除
SQL简介
SQL(Structured Query Language)是一种用于数据库管理的标准语言,它允许用户进行数据查询、更新、删除等操作,SQL已成为关系数据库的标准语言,广泛应用于各个领域,本章将重点介绍SQL的核心概念与应用。
SQL核心概念
1、数据库(Database)
数据库是存储数据的容器,用于组织、管理、维护和检索数据,一个数据库可以包含多个表、视图、索引等。
2、表(Table)
表是数据库中存储数据的结构,由行和列组成,每一行代表一个记录,每一列代表一个字段。
3、字段(Field)
字段是表中的列,用于存储特定类型的数据,姓名、年龄、性别等。
4、关系(Relation)
图片来源于网络,如有侵权联系删除
关系是指表与表之间的关联,通过关系,可以查询多个表中的数据。
5、查询(Query)
查询是指对数据库中的数据进行检索、筛选、排序等操作。
6、数据库操作(Data Manipulation)
数据库操作包括插入、更新、删除等对数据库中数据的操作。
SQL应用
1、创建数据库和表
-- 创建数据库 CREATE DATABASE mydb; -- 使用数据库 USE mydb; -- 创建表 CREATE TABLE student ( id INT PRIMARY KEY, name VARCHAR(20), age INT, class VARCHAR(20) );
2、插入数据
-- 插入数据 INSERT INTO student (id, name, age, class) VALUES (1, '张三', 20, '计算机');
3、查询数据
图片来源于网络,如有侵权联系删除
-- 查询所有学生信息 SELECT * FROM student; -- 查询特定条件的学生信息 SELECT * FROM student WHERE age > 18; -- 查询特定字段的学生信息 SELECT name, age FROM student;
4、更新数据
-- 更新特定学生的年龄 UPDATE student SET age = 21 WHERE id = 1;
5、删除数据
-- 删除特定学生的信息 DELETE FROM student WHERE id = 1;
6、关系查询
-- 查询学生所在班级信息 SELECT student.name, class FROM student, class WHERE student.class = class.name;
7、连接查询
-- 查询学生所在班级和任课教师信息 SELECT student.name, class.name, teacher.name FROM student JOIN class ON student.class = class.name JOIN teacher ON class.teacher = teacher.id;
本章介绍了SQL的核心概念与应用,包括数据库、表、字段、关系、查询、数据库操作等,通过学习本章内容,读者可以掌握SQL的基本语法和操作方法,为后续学习关系数据库打下坚实基础,在实际应用中,SQL在数据管理、数据查询、数据分析等方面发挥着重要作用。
标签: #关系数据库标准语言sql第三章整理
评论列表